Visual Basic .NET Ερωτήσεις / Απαντήσεις σε σχέση με τη χρήση της Visual Basic .NET. |
![]() |
| Εργαλεία Θεμάτων | Τρόποι εμφάνισης |
#1
| |||
| |||
![]()
Γεια σε όλους. Τώρα άρχισα να μαθαίνω προγραμματισμό σε VB, αλλά παλιά ασχολιόμουνα αρκετά με προγραμματισμό σε περιβάλλον DOS. Τότε τα πράγματα ήταν διαφορετικά. Αν για παράδειγμα ήθελα να τυπώσω κάτι, έναν αριθμό για παράδειγμα σε κάποια θέση της οθόνης έγραφα: LOCATE X,Y: PRINT Z όπου με το LOCATE X,Y όριζα τη γραμμή Χ και την στήλη Υ για να τυπώσω το Ζ. Πως μπορώ να κάνω κάτι αντίστοιχο στην VB;. Πως μπορώ για παράδειγμα να τυπώσω σε συγκεκριμένες θέσεις μέσα σε ένα MsgBox (ή γενικά στην οθόνη) τους αριθμούς απο 1 έως 100; Κάπως δηλαδή που να μπορώ εγώ να διαλέγω που θα βγαίνουν οι αριθμοί; Υ.Γ. Παραδείγματα με κώδικα θα βοηθούσαν πολύ. Ευχαριστώ. |
#2
| ||||
| ||||
![]()
Καλησπέρα! Γιώργο, έχει σημασία να μας δώσεις περισσότερες λεπτομέρειες. Την θέση ενός χαρακτήρα μέσα σε ένα MsgBox την καθορίζεις χρησιμοποιώντας κενά, vbTab, vbLf κτλ. Η εμφάνιση του αποτελέσματος θα διαφέρει από υπολογιστή σε υπολογιστή ανάλογα με τις ρυθμίσεις του χρήστη. Τι αντικείμενο είναι αυτό που φιλοξενεί τους χαρακτήρες; Τι θέλεις να επιτύχεις; Τάσος
__________________ Ms-Office Development Team Ανάπτυξη επαγγελματικών εφαρμογών |
#3
| |||
| |||
![]()
Τάσο ευχαριστώ για την απάντηση. Αυτό που ψάχνω είναι εάν μπορείς γενικά στην VB να εμφανίζεις αποτελέσματα στην οθόνη σε συγκεκριμένες γραμμές και στήλες, όπως γινότανε στις παλιές γλώσσες προγραμματισμού. Εκεί δινότανε γενικά αριθμός γραμμής και αριθμός στήλης και μετά γινότανε η εκτύπωση του δεδομένου. Αυτό με ενδιαφέρει γιατί γενικά επηρεάζει τη στοίχιση στην έξοδο των αποτελεσμάτων. Επίσης το MsgBox, το ανέφερα γιατί εκεί συνήθως δεν εμφανίζουμε τα αποτελέσματα; Ίσως να μπορούμε και αλλού να το επιτύχουμε καλύτερα αυτό, απλά εγώ δεν το ξέρω. Αν ξέρεις κάτι καλύτερο πες μου σε παρακαλώ. Ένα παράδειγμα για στοίχιση. Πως μπορώ για παράδειγμα να εμφανίσω στην οθόνη την προπαίδεια απο το 1 μέχρι το 20 με στοιχημένους πίνακες κατά αριθμό και με κενά ανάμεσα; Ευχαριστώ. |
#4
| ||||
| ||||
![]()
Καλησπέρα! Γιώργο δες ένα παράδειγμα με χρήση του αντικειμένου DataGridView. Νομίζω ότι θα σε βοηθήσει να συνεχίσεις. Καλή συνέχεια! Τάσος
__________________ Ms-Office Development Team Ανάπτυξη επαγγελματικών εφαρμογών |
#5
| |||
| |||
![]()
Ευχαριστώ για την απάντηση και για τον κώδικα. Κοιτάζω τον κώδικα και προσπαθώ να τον κατανοήσω, όπως και την DataGridView. Κάνω διάφορους πειραματισμούς. Μήπως όμως υπάρχει και πιο απλή διαδικασία εξόδου αποτελεσμάτων; Αν για παράδειγμα, θέλαμε απλά να γράψουμε, σε ένα μεγιστοποιημένο παράθυρο και κάπου στην μέση του παραθύρου αυτού, το γνωστό: "Hellow World!", μήπως υπάρχει πιο απλός τρόπος; Ευχαριστώ. |
![]() |
« Προηγούμενο Θέμα
|
Επόμενο Θέμα »
Εργαλεία Θεμάτων | |
Τρόποι εμφάνισης | |
| |
| ||||
Θέμα | Δημιουργός | Forum | Απαντήσεις | Τελευταίο Μήνυμα |
[Γενικά] Εξαγωγή Αποτελεσμάτων | xristos | Excel - Ερωτήσεις / Απαντήσεις | 0 | 03-03-15 17:02 |
Εξοδος από φόρμα χωρίς αποθήκευση | smasak | Access - Ερωτήσεις / Απαντήσεις | 9 | 23-01-15 23:45 |
[ Υποφόρμες ] Βοήθεια με SQL και φιλτράρισμα αποτελεσμάτων | m0rf3as | Access - Ερωτήσεις / Απαντήσεις | 1 | 22-09-12 21:18 |
[Γενικά] Αντιγραφή αποτελεσμάτων | ΓιάννηςΔάσκαλος | Excel - Ερωτήσεις / Απαντήσεις | 1 | 04-03-12 00:38 |
[Access - VBA] Έξοδος ...σε *.Txt και αντιστρόφως | Meteora | Visual Basic for Applications (VBA) | 2 | 03-03-10 06:54 |
Η ώρα είναι 11:53.